Mario and Sonic bought tickets to the Olympics. Now there's soccer, too.
A prequel to the original Yakuza set in 1988, featuring a young Kazuma Kiryu and Goro Majima as dual playable protagonists.
A Nintendo 3DS tie-in to the "Sonic Boom" spin-off television series (and partner game to Sonic Boom: Rise of Lyric).
A Wii U tie-in to the "Sonic Boom" spin-off television series, following Sonic the Hedgehog and his three chatty friends as they work together to foil the plans of an ancient snake-like monster.
A new game in the Mario and Sonic Olympic Games franchise.
Sonic and Dr. Eggman unite to take down the Deadly Six as they explore the Lost World in a new platformer exclusive to Nintendo systems.
An HD compilation of Tales of Symphonia (GCN/PS2) and Tales of Symphonia: Dawn of the New World (Wii) for the PS3.
Dragon Coins is a "coin-dropping RPG" by Sega.
The fifth entry in the Ryu ga Gotoku/Yakuza series, overhauled in terms of style and game mechanics.
The fourth home-release in the popular Project DIVA series and the first to see international release. The game features new mechanics, as well as the usual changes in songs, modules and collectables.
Sonic brings Tails along for the second and final episode of Sonic The Hedgehog 4, with an enhanced game engine, online and offline co-op, and special content exclusive to players who own Episode I.
The sixth title in the Yakuza series, replacing the previous games' semi-realistic storyline with a 'what if' story about a zombie invasion, still starring Kazuma Kiryu and other major Yakuza characters.
A group of international soldiers take on an army of rogue androids in this sci-fi shooter set in 2080's Tokyo.
Players must use rudimentary rhythm-based gameplay to help the notorious art thief Raphael deal with a rash of forgeries, avoid the police, and put a stop to the evil plans of a resurrected Napoleon Bonaparte.
Sonic Colors sees the Blue Blur boldly going to space in a 2D/3D hybrid platformer featuring power-ups, large stages, and some of the fastest speeds in the Sonic series.
A Kinect-based racing game for the Xbox 360 featuring characters from the Sonic the Hedgehog franchise.
A Sonic Team and Dimps co-production, Sonic the Hedgehog 4: Episode I is the first part of the next numeric chapter (though really the twenty-sixth entry) in the adventures of Sega's longtime mascot.
Sequel to Phantasy Star Portable for the PSP, the game supports both local and online multi-player.
This PSP title is the sequel to Valkyria Chronicles and takes place during a civil war that breaks out following the events of the original game.
A space exploration RPG developed by Nude Maker, produced by PlatinumGames, and published by Sega.
An action RPG for the iPhone.
A "gun battle" RPG developed at tri-Ace in collaboration with SEGA.
Its a Tactical Role-Playing Game for the DS. The story line is a spin-off from continuity but is still written by Tite Kubo.
The titular hedgehog traverses through another ancient tale, this time in a sword-clashing adventure set in the legend of King Arthur and the Knights of the Round Table.
A turn-based tactics game with real-time elements, that tells the story of Squad 7 as they rally together to fight for the freedom of their country, Gallia.
Sonic and the Babylon Rogues bust out their hoverboards once again, this time bearing the power to manipulate gravity during races.
A Sega developed arcade title created using the Sega NAOMI hardware.
Phantasy Star Universe: Ambition of the Illuminous is the expansion pack for Phantasy Star Universe. It was released as DLC for Xbox 360, and as a standalone disc on PC and PS2.
Armored Core 4 pits the player over a variety of missions in which they must customize their mech to achieve victory over 5 chapters. Players can take their own mech online and battle against other players in team deathmatch or free for all combat.
Shining Force EXA, the second game in the Shining Force series to be developed by Neverland, is more of an action RPG akin to Diablo than previous games in the series.
